IPL Most Sixes All Time: The Record That Belongs to Gayle
Chris Gayle's record of 357 sixes in IPL cricket is not just a record — it is a monument. The Universal Boss possesses a gift for clearing the boundary that no other player in the tournament's history has matched. He hit his first IPL six in 2008 and his last in 2022, bookending a career that redefined what was possible in the batting crease.
The gap between Gayle and his nearest challenger is staggering. AB de Villiers sits in second place with 251 sixes — a 106-six gap that represents an entire season's worth of big-hitting from most players. Gayle averaged more than 2.5 sixes per innings across his entire IPL career.

The Gayle Phenomenon
What drove Gayle's extraordinary six-hitting was a combination of timing, power, and a unique ability to manipulate the arc of the ball. Unlike most power-hitters who rely on a short backlift and wrist snap, Gayle used a full-arm swing that generated extraordinary bat-speed at the point of impact.
His 17 sixes in the record 175* innings in 2013 remain the most sixes hit in a single IPL innings. He hit multiple sixes in each of his six IPL centuries, making him uniquely capable of combining volume scoring with maximum striking.
Andre Russell's Rate Stands Alone
While Gayle holds the volume record, Andre Russell's six-hitting rate of 1.79 per innings is the most explosive ratio on the list. Russell achieves this despite batting lower in KKR's order, frequently entering the crease with five or six overs remaining. His ability to clear long-on and long-off consistently — even against quality pace — makes him the most dangerous per-ball six-hitter in IPL history.

FAQ
Q: Who has hit the most sixes in IPL history?
Chris Gayle holds the all-time IPL sixes record with 357 sixes across his career — significantly ahead of second-placed AB de Villiers (251 sixes).
Q: Who has hit the most sixes in a single IPL innings?
Chris Gayle hit 17 sixes in his record 175* innings for RCB against Pune Warriors in 2013 — the most sixes hit in any single IPL innings.
